"He threw good. We'll see how he feels tomorrow and maybe announce it tomorrow," said Athletics manager Bob Geren. "Everything, right now, appears to be fine." Anderson is expected to get the ball against the Blue Jays on Saturday. The young left-hander has been sidelined since April 24 with left elbow inflammation and a forearm strain.
